Paver Flooring Installation in Longmont, CO
Paver flooring installation involves placing durable, decorative paving stones to create functional and attractive surfaces on residential properties. This service is commonly used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or entertainment areas, providing long-lasting beauty and structural integrity. Homeowners often seek paver installation to enhance curb appeal, define outdoor living spaces, and improve the overall value of their property. Before requesting this service, property owners should consider the type of paving material they prefer, the scope of the project, and any specific design ideas or patterns they wish to incorporate.
Understanding the different types of pavers available-including concrete, brick, and natural stone-can help in selecting the best option for the project’s purpose and aesthetic. Property owners should also consider site preparation requirements, such as ground leveling and base installation, to ensure proper drainage and stability. Clarifying the desired layout, color scheme, and maintenance expectations can help facilitate a smooth installation process and achieve a finished surface that meets both functional and visual goals.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What types of paver flooring are available for installation? Common options include conc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ers, each offering different styles and durability for outdoor spaces.
What are common projects for paver flooring installation? Paver flooring is often used for patios, walkways, driveways, and pool surrounds to enhance curb appeal and functionality.
How should property owners prepare for paver installation? Clear the area of debris, ensure proper drainage, and discuss desired design options with the installer for best results.
What maintenance is needed for paver flooring? Regular c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ain appearance and prevent weed growth between the pavers.
